Extortion money demanded from UP village headman

Image

Press Trust of India Muzaffarnagar
Police have registered a case against unidentified men for allegedly making an extortion threat to the headman of Parasoli village here.

The headman, Haji Ilyas Ansari, who is also the owner of a brick kiln, alleged in a complaint that he received a threatening call yesterday, asking him to pay up a sum of Rs 5 lakh.

In similar case at New Mandi area here, miscreants demanded Rs 20 lakhs from a trader, Vinod Kumar, over phone and threatened him yesterday, police said.

A case has been registered in this regard.

Police said they are using call records to trace the identity of the miscreants in both cases.
